The Wake-Up Call: A Health Crisis

In 2010, Drew Carey reached a breaking point. At 300 pounds, the famed comedian and television personality faced serious health issues, including Type 2 diabetes, which, at the time, was consuming him both physically and emotionally. As he shares in interviews, his weight and the resulting health problems were beginning to take a toll on his career and quality of life.

But what sparked the dramatic change? According to Drew, it wasn’t a single event but rather a growing realization that his health was on the line. “I felt miserable, like I was running on fumes,” Drew admitted. “I was tired of being overweight, tired of feeling like I was failing my body, and really tired of feeling out of control.”

It wasn’t just about looks or vanity. Drew’s decision to lose weight was a matter of survival, an acknowledgment that he had to change his life if he wanted to have a future. “I realized I couldn’t let this go on any longer,” Drew said. “I was staring down the barrel of serious health consequences, and it was time to make a change.”

The Starting Point: From 300 Pounds to 220 Pounds

Drew Carey’s transformation journey began in earnest with a commitment to himself and his future. In a move that shocked his fans, he chose a drastic approach to kickstart his weight loss: a strict no-carb diet. This dietary shift became the cornerstone of his weight loss plan. Along with cutting carbs, Drew also ramped up his workout routine and committed to consistent exercise.

The early days were not easy. Drew, who had grown accustomed to overeating and sedentary habits, had to break free from years of bad habits. It wasn’t just about removing carbs from his diet; it was a complete lifestyle change that required him to rethink how he approached food, exercise, and even his mental health.

But Drew was determined. His dedication led him to lose 80 pounds, dropping from 300 pounds to 220 pounds. In less than a year, he shed a substantial amount of weight and, in the process, reversed his Type 2 diabetes. “The weight came off fast, but I was dedicated, and I wasn’t going to let anything stop me,” Drew revealed. “The changes I made weren’t just physical; they were mental too.
